This is an action to recover overtime compensation, under the Fair Labor Standards Act of 1938, 29 U.S.C.A. §§ 201-219. The appellants were, in 1942, employees of the appellees, who, under a cost-plus-a-fixed-fee contract with the United States, built the Pine Bluff Arsenal, in Arkansas, for the production of munitions of war.
